Oil, propane, natural gas, lumber, plywood, osb, maple syrup, vegetables, Christmas trees, paper, wood pellets, rock salt, grains, diamonds, gold, copper, automobiles, etc. These all items I personally know of that are made in Canada and shipped into the US.

Canada is one of the most resource rich countries in the world. Especially, in comparison of their population of only 30 million.

The real problem is that Canadian trucking companies can ONLY truck loads into and back to Canada. That means they can pick up a load in BC and deliver it to Idaho. Then they have to take another load back into Canada. They can not pick up a load in Idaho and take it to WA or MT or anywhere else in the USA. This keeps the trucking rates high for the US trucking companies.
